What is 2401 Apple Ave assessed at, and is that what it is worth?

The current assessed value is $1,300,000 ($950,000 land, $350,000 improvements). Assessed value is not market value. Under Proposition 13 it resets only on a change of ownership and then climbs about 2% a year, so a long-held building is often assessed far below what it would trade for.
